About
A versatile emulsifier and thickener with two stearic acid chains on a decaglycerin backbone, widely used in both skin and hair care.
Polyglyceryl-10 Distearate is the diester of polyglycerin-10 with stearic acid. It functions as a nonionic O/W emulsifier with co-surfactant properties and contributes viscosity to formulations. Stearic acid provides emolliency and barrier function. The ingredient is well established in cosmetics with a long history of safe use. CosIng lists it with emulsifying and skin-conditioning functions; no EU restrictions apply.
